What is IT Infrastructure?
IT infrastructure refers to the comprehensive set of hardware, software, networks, data centers, and facilities that are essential for the operation of an organization’s IT systems and services. It forms the foundation upon which an organization’s digital operations are built and encompasses a wide range of components, including:
- Hardware: This includes servers, computers, storage devices, routers, switches, and other physical equipment necessary to support IT operations.
- Software: Operating systems, applications, and management tools are all part of the software component of IT infrastructure.
- Networks: The network infrastructure connects all the devices and systems within an organization, allowing them to communicate and share data seamlessly.
- Data Centers: Data centers are facilities that house and manage the organization’s servers, storage, and networking equipment. They provide essential services like data storage, processing, and backup.
- Cloud Services: Many organizations leverage cloud computing services, such as Amazon Web Services (AWS), Microsoft Azure, or Google Cloud, as part of their IT infrastructure. These services provide scalable and cost-effective solutions for various computing needs.
- Security Measures: IT infrastructure must incorporate robust security measures to protect against cyber threats and data breaches. This includes firewalls, antivirus software, encryption, and intrusion detection systems.
- Backup and Disaster Recovery: To ensure business continuity, organizations need backup and disaster recovery solutions that safeguard data and systems in case of unexpected events or failures.
Why Is IT Infrastructure Important?
Now that we have a basic understanding of what IT infrastructure comprises, let’s delve into why it is of paramount importance to modern businesses:
- Business Continuity: IT infrastructure ensures that critical business operations can continue even in the face of disruptions or disasters. With proper backup and disaster recovery mechanisms in place, organizations can recover swiftly from incidents like hardware failures, cyberattacks, or natural disasters.
- Scalability: As businesses grow, so do their IT requirements. A scalable IT infrastructure allows organizations to adapt and expand their technology resources as needed, whether it’s adding more servers, increasing storage capacity, or provisioning additional cloud resources.
- Efficiency and Productivity: A well-structured IT infrastructure optimizes processes and enhances overall efficiency. Employees can access the resources they need, collaborate seamlessly, and perform their tasks more effectively, boosting productivity.
- Data Management and Analysis: In the digital age, data is a valuable asset. IT infrastructure facilitates data collection, storage, and analysis, enabling organizations to gain insights, make informed decisions, and improve customer experiences.
- Competitive Advantage: Organizations with a robust and agile IT infrastructure can respond quickly to market changes and technological advancements, giving them a competitive edge. They can innovate faster, launch new products or services, and enter new markets more easily.
- Security: In a world where cyber threats are a constant concern, a secure IT infrastructure is essential. It safeguards sensitive information, protects against data breaches, and ensures compliance with data privacy regulations.
- Cost Efficiency: By optimizing resource usage and adopting cloud services, organizations can achieve cost savings in their IT operations. They can pay for the resources they use, reducing the need for large upfront capital expenditures.
- Customer Satisfaction: A reliable and responsive IT infrastructure improves customer experiences. It ensures that online services are available 24/7 and that customer data is secure, fostering trust and satisfaction.
